❓ Frequently Asked Questions

What are the visiting hours for Vela Plaza and how can I get there?

Vela Plaza is an open public space, so it is accessible 24 hours a day. It is located in the heart of Krk's historic old town, reachable on foot from the main gate of the ancient city (City Gate). More information about the exact location: Visit Krk Tourism

Do I need to pay an entrance fee to visit Vela Plaza?

No, access to Vela Plaza is completely free since it is a public square. Some cultural events occasionally held here may require a ticket, but a regular visit is free of charge.

How much time is recommended for the visit?

We recommend between 30 minutes and 1 hour to appreciate the architecture, take photos, and enjoy the atmosphere. If you combine the visit with other nearby landmarks, it could be part of half a day of exploration.

What historical importance does this square have?

Vela Plaza is the medieval heart of Krk, where markets and public events have been held since the 13th century. It is flanked by historic buildings such as the Frankopan Castle and the Old Town Hall.

What time of year is best to visit?

Spring (April-June) and early autumn (September-October) offer pleasant temperatures and fewer crowds. For spectacular photos, visit at sunrise or during the golden sunset.

Is it accessible for people with reduced mobility?

The main access is accessible, but the square has typical cobblestone paving that may be uneven. We recommend comfortable footwear and checking with the tourist office about alternative routes (+385 51 980 559).

What other tourist attractions are nearby?

Within less than a 5-minute walk you will find: Krk Cathedral, Frankopan Castle, Porporela Beach, and the Krk Town Museum. Discover more at: Official Krk Website
